  27. using System;
  28. using System.Xml;
  29. using System.Collections;
  30. using System.Collections.Generic;
  31. using System.Diagnostics;
  32. using System.Reflection;
  33. using System.Text;
  34. using System.Text.RegularExpressions;
  35. using System.Threading;
  36. using System.Timers;
  37. using OpenMetaverse;
  38. using Nini.Config;
  39. using OpenSim.Framework.Servers.HttpServer;
  40. using log4net;
  41. namespace OpenSim.Framework.Console
  42. {
  43. // A console that uses REST interfaces
  44. //
  45. public class RemoteConsole : CommandConsole
  46. {
  47. // Connection specific data, indexed by a session ID
  48. // we create when a client connects.
  49. protected class ConsoleConnection
  50. {
  51. // Last activity from the client
  52. public int last;
  53. // Last line of scrollback posted to this client
  54. public long lastLineSeen;
  55. // True if this is a new connection, e.g. has never
  56. // displayed a prompt to the user.
  57. public bool newConnection = true;
  58. }
  59. // A line in the scrollback buffer.
  60. protected class ScrollbackEntry
  61. {
  62. // The line number of this entry
  63. public long lineNumber;
  64. // The text to send to the client
  65. public string text;
  66. // The level this should be logged as. Omitted for
  67. // prompts and input echo.
  68. public string level;
  69. // True if the text above is a prompt, e.g. the
  70. // client should turn on the cursor / accept input
  71. public bool isPrompt;
  72. // True if the requested input is a command. A
  73. // client may offer help or validate input if
  74. // this is set. If false, input should be sent
  75. // as typed.
  76. public bool isCommand;
  77. // True if this text represents a line of text that
  78. // was input in response to a prompt. A client should
  79. // turn off the cursor and refrain from sending commands
  80. // until a new prompt is received.
  81. public bool isInput;
  82. }
  83. // Data that is relevant to all connections
  84. // The scrollback buffer
  85. protected List<ScrollbackEntry> m_Scrollback = new List<ScrollbackEntry>();
  86. // Monotonously incrementing line number. This may eventually
  87. // wrap. No provision is made for that case because 64 bits
  88. // is a long, long time.
  89. protected long m_lineNumber = 0;
  90. // These two variables allow us to send the correct
  91. // information about the prompt status to the client,
  92. // irrespective of what may have run off the top of the
  93. // scrollback buffer;
  94. protected bool m_expectingInput = false;
  95. protected bool m_expectingCommand = true;
  96. protected string m_lastPromptUsed;
  97. // This is the list of things received from clients.
  98. // Note: Race conditions can happen. If a client sends
  99. // something while nothing is expected, it will be
  100. // intepreted as input to the next prompt. For
  101. // commands this is largely correct. For other prompts,
  102. // YMMV.
  103. // TODO: Find a better way to fix this
  104. protected List<string> m_InputData = new List<string>();
  105. // Event to allow ReadLine to wait synchronously even though
  106. // everthing else is asynchronous here.
  107. protected ManualResetEvent m_DataEvent = new ManualResetEvent(false);
  108. // The list of sessions we maintain. Unlike other console types,
  109. // multiple users on the same console are explicitly allowed.
  110. protected Dictionary<UUID, ConsoleConnection> m_Connections =
  111. new Dictionary<UUID, ConsoleConnection>();
  112. // Timer to control expiration of sessions that have been
  113. // disconnected.
  114. protected System.Timers.Timer m_expireTimer = new System.Timers.Timer(5000);
  115. // The less interesting stuff that makes the actual server
  116. // work.
  117. protected IHttpServer m_Server = null;
  118. protected IConfigSource m_Config = null;
  119. protected string m_UserName = String.Empty;
  120. protected string m_Password = String.Empty;
  121. protected string m_AllowedOrigin = String.Empty;
  122. public RemoteConsole(string defaultPrompt) : base(defaultPrompt)
  123. {
  124. // There is something wrong with this architecture.
  125. // A prompt is sent on every single input, so why have this?
  126. // TODO: Investigate and fix.
  127. m_lastPromptUsed = defaultPrompt;
  128. // Start expiration of sesssions.
  129. m_expireTimer.Elapsed += DoExpire;
  130. m_expireTimer.Start();
  131. }
  132. public void ReadConfig(IConfigSource config)
  133. {
  134. m_Config = config;
  135. // We're pulling this from the 'Network' section for legacy
  136. // compatibility. However, this is so essentially insecure
  137. // that TLS and client certs should be used instead of
  138. // a username / password.
  139. IConfig netConfig = m_Config.Configs["Network"];
  140. if (netConfig == null)
  141. return;
  142. // Get the username and password.
  143. m_UserName = netConfig.GetString("ConsoleUser", String.Empty);
  144. m_Password = netConfig.GetString("ConsolePass", String.Empty);
  145. // Woefully underdocumented, this is what makes javascript
  146. // console clients work. Set to "*" for anywhere or (better)
  147. // to specific addresses.
  148. m_AllowedOrigin = netConfig.GetString("ConsoleAllowedOrigin", String.Empty);
  149. }
  150. public void SetServer(IHttpServer server)
  151. {
  152. // This is called by the framework to give us the server
  153. // instance (means: port) to work with.
  154. m_Server = server;
  155. // Add our handlers
  156. m_Server.AddHTTPHandler("/StartSession/", HandleHttpStartSession);
  157. m_Server.AddHTTPHandler("/CloseSession/", HandleHttpCloseSession);
  158. m_Server.AddHTTPHandler("/SessionCommand/", HandleHttpSessionCommand);
  159. }
  160. public override void Output(string format, string level = null, params object[] components)
  161. {
  162. if (components.Length == 0)
  163. Output(format, level, false, false, false);
  164. else
  165. Output(String.Format(format, components), level, false, false, false);
  166. }
  167. protected void Output(string text, string level, bool isPrompt, bool isCommand, bool isInput)
  168. {
  169. if (level == null)
  170. level = String.Empty;
  171. // Increment the line number. It was 0 and they start at 1
  172. // so we need to pre-increment.
  173. m_lineNumber++;
  174. // Create and populate the new entry.
  175. ScrollbackEntry newEntry = new ScrollbackEntry();
  176. newEntry.lineNumber = m_lineNumber;
  177. newEntry.text = text;
  178. newEntry.level = level;
  179. newEntry.isPrompt = isPrompt;
  180. newEntry.isCommand = isCommand;
  181. newEntry.isInput = isInput;
  182. // Add a line to the scrollback. In some cases, that may not
  183. // actually be a line of text.
  184. lock (m_Scrollback)
  185. {
  186. // Prune the scrollback to the length se send as connect
  187. // burst to give the user some context.
  188. while (m_Scrollback.Count >= 1000)
  189. m_Scrollback.RemoveAt(0);
  190. m_Scrollback.Add(newEntry);
  191. }
  192. // Let the rest of the system know we have output something.
  193. FireOnOutput(text.Trim());
  194. // Also display it for debugging.
  195. System.Console.WriteLine(text.Trim());
